England 0-0 Republic of
Ireland
Ireland's u-17s played out a nil-nil draw
with England at Clevedon Town's ground last night in the annual
friendly International Tournament. This was a very exciting game
between two well matched teams and played on a very difficult pitch.
Ireland suffered a major blow seven minutes into the game when Emma
Reilly had to retire with a suspected broken toe. She was replaced
by Stephaine Roche which resulted in a reshuffling of personnel,
Noelle Murray dropped back into midfield, where she had a super game
out of position. There were chances created at both ends, the best
of which fell to Michelle Glynn, Jennifer Critchely and Stephaine
Roche for the Irish, and English striker EllenWhite brought out a
great save from Michelle Byrne in the Irish goal.
The 2nd half saw much of the same with
Christina Byrne coming closest for Ireland with a free kick from
just outside the box. This was a very physical game fought out
fairly by both teams.
Yesterday's match was an excellent
team performance with some very good individual performances. Capt
Lynnmarie Grant and her back four colleagues, Catriona McGilp,
Christina Byrne and Catriona Connellan worked as a very tight unit
throughout the 80 minutes. Paula Murray on the left had an
outstanding game while Rebecca Creagh and Noelle Murray battled
manfully in the centre of midfield.
Ireland now face a very
diffcult task tonight with a game against Holland without key
players Emma Reilly, Michelle Glynn and Catriona
Connellan.
Manager Marie Price Bolger stated that she was
very pleased with the team performance last night. "The girls showed
real courage and commitment against England and with a little more
patience in front of goal we could have taken all three points. The
game was a huge learning curve for the players and now we must do it
all over again tonight, when we play
Holland".
